WebThe British Thermal Unit, or BTU, is an energy unit. It is approximately the energy needed to heat one pound of water by 1 degree Fahrenheit. 1 BTU = 1,055 joules, 252 calories, 0.293 watt-hours, or the energy released by burning one match. 1 watt is approximately 3.412 BTU per hour. WebNatural gas, which was used in 58% of homes in 2015, accounted for 42% of residential sector end-use energy consumption in 2024. Petroleum was the next most-consumed energy source in the residential sector in 2024, accounting for 8% of total residential sector energy end use.
